25 runners from the London Metropolitan Police are running the Flora London Marathon 2008 as a chain gang to beat the world record. They are raising money to help CLIC Sargent along the way and aim to raise a fantastic £50,000.
All of the members of the team are involved in policing in London. Most work in and around the Westminster area of the city. They have chosen to take on the challenge to beat the current world record held by a chain of robbers, set in the 2007 Flora London Marathon!
